Description

2-Ethylhexyl Methacrylate is a high-purity, monofunctional acrylate ester monomer characterized by its long hydrophobic alkyl chain. This chemical structure is critical for imparting flexibility, low-temperature performance, and water resistance to polymer chains. It is an essential raw material for formulators and polymer chemists in the coatings, adhesives, and specialty plastics industries seeking to enhance product durability and application properties.

Application

  • Acrylic Polymer Production: A key monomer for manufacturing acrylic resins and copolymers used in paints, varnishes, and industrial coatings.
  • Pressure-Sensitive Adhesives (PSAs): Imparts tack, peel strength, and flexibility to adhesive tapes and labels.
  • UV-Curable Systems: Used in inks, coatings, and 3D printing resins that cure rapidly under ultraviolet light.
  • Textile and Leather Finishes: Modifies polymers to create durable, flexible, and water-repellent finishes.
  • Plastic Modifiers: Acts as an internal plasticizer for PVC, acrylics, and other polymers to improve impact resistance and processability.
  • Sealants and Caulks: Enhances elasticity and adhesion in construction and automotive sealant formulations.

Basic Information

Product Name 2-Ethylhexyl Methacrylate
CAS No. 688-84-6
Molecular Formula C12H22O2
Molecular Weight 198.30 g/mol
Synonyms 2-Ethylhexyl 2-methylpropenoate; EHMA; Octyl methacrylate; Methacrylic acid, 2-ethylhexyl ester; 2-Propenoic acid, 2-methyl-, 2-ethylhexyl ester; 2-Ethyl-1-hexyl methacrylate; SR 484; Light Ester EH; Viscoat 150
EINECS 211-708-6

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, well-ventilated area away from heat sources and incompatible materials such as strong acids and oxidizing agents. Recommended storage temperature is between 15°C and 25°C (59°F and 77°F). The product contains an inhibitor (typically MEHQ) to prevent premature polymerization; maintain recommended storage conditions to ensure inhibitor efficacy and product stability.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ance Clear, colorless liquid
Identification (IR) Conforms
Assay (GC) ≥ 98.0 %
Color (APHA) ≤ 20
Water Content (KF) ≤ 0.10 %
Acidity (as Methacrylic Acid) ≤ 0.10 %
Inhibitor (MEHQ) 50 - 100 ppm
